How many fake One Pound coins are in circulation?

It is unlikely that there are any fake five pound coins in circulation simply because they are commemorative coins and therefore do not see much circulation, you'd get enough funny looks as it is trying to spend a 5 pound coin. However, there have been reports of people passing off 25p crown sized coins as 5 pound coins. If the coin doesn't say "Five Pounds" on it (and it isn't a gold 5 pound coin!) it has a face value of only 25p.

How many US nickels weigh a pound?

US coins are measured using metric units, so you need to know two amounts:A pound is 453.6 gmA nickel weighs 5.00 gmThat means a 453.6 / 5 nickels, or 90.72 coins, weigh a US pound. Because you can't have 0.72 of a coin, the closest whole number of nickels is 91 coins.
